Meaning
Heart valve devices are medical devices that are used to treat heart valve diseases. These diseases can result in the malfunctioning of heart valves, leading to complications such as heart failure, shortness of breath, and fatigue. Heart valve devices offer a viable solution to restore the normal functioning of the heart by either replacing the damaged valve with a prosthetic valve or repairing the existing valve.

Category-wise Insights
- Mechanical Heart Valves:
- Mechanical heart valves are durable and long-lasting devices made of biocompatible materials such as titanium and carbon. They offer excellent hemodynamic performance but require lifelong anticoagulation therapy due to the risk of blood clot formation. Mechanical heart valves are commonly used in young patients and those with mechanical valve failure.
- Tissue/Biological Heart Valves:
- Tissue or biological heart valves are made from animal tissues, usually porcine or bovine, or are derived from human donors. These valves offer good hemodynamic performance and do not require lifelong anticoagulation therapy. Tissue heart valves are commonly used in elderly patients and those with contraindications to anticoagulation therapy.
- Transcatheter Heart Valves:
- Transcatheter heart valves are minimally invasive devices used in trans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R) procedures. These valves are delivered through a catheter and implanted inside the native valve using a balloon-expandable or self-expanding mechanism. Transcatheter heart valves offer a less invasive alternative to open-heart surgery and are suitable for high-risk or inoperable patients.

Covid-19 Impact
The Covid-19 pandemic has had a significant impact on the Global Heart Valve Devices market. The pandemic led to disruptions in the healthcare system, including the postponement of non-emergency procedures and the reallocation of resources towards managing Covid-19 patients. However, the impact on the heart valve devices market varied across regions.
- Short-term impact: During the initial phases of the pandemic, elective procedures, including heart valve surgeries, were postponed or canceled to prioritize urgent care. This resulted in a temporary decline in the demand for heart valve devices.
- Long-term impact: As the healthcare system adapted to the new normal, the demand for heart valve devices started recovering. The need for timely treatment of heart valve diseases remained, and healthcare providers implemented strategies to ensure patient safety and continuity of care.
- Accelerated adoption of telemedicine: The pandemic accelerated the adoption of telemedicine and remote patient monitoring, includingfor heart valve patients. Telemedicine allowed healthcare providers to monitor patients remotely, provide follow-up care, and address any concerns without requiring in-person visits. This adoption of telemedicine is likely to continue even post-pandemic, offering convenience and accessibility to patients.
